Kansas City Symphony, Ballet won't perform at Kauffman Center for rest of year

KANSAS CITY, Mo. - The Kansas City Ballet and Kansas City Symphony are among those that have canceled or postponed all remaining performances in 2020 at the Kauffman Center for the Performing Arts. The Lyric Opera of Kansas City and Harriman-Jewell Series also said Tuesday that they will not be performing again at the Kauffman Center for the rest of the year.
